PETALING JAYA: The Security Industry Association of Malaysia (PIKM) has urged the government to consider listing over 100,000 security guards under the second group for the National Covid-19 immunisation programme.

Association president Datuk Seri Ramli Yusuff said they were informed by the National Covid-19 Immunisation Programme operations room that the supply of vaccines was limited.
